Comparison of everolimus- and paclitaxel-eluting stents in dialysis patients ☆

2015 
Abstract Background We previously reported that the incidence of 1-year major adverse cardiac events (MACE) in patients treated with paclitaxel-eluting stents (PES) was lower than that in the sirolimus-eluting stents in dialysis patients. However, it remains unclear whether there are differences in clinical outcomes between everolimus-eluting stents (EES) and PES. Methods Between February 2010 and September 2013, 102 maintenance dialysis patients with 135 lesions treated with EES were compared to 107 maintenance dialysis patients with 147 lesions treated with PES. One-year clinical outcomes were investigated. Results Diabetes mellitus was present in 64.7% in the EES group and 71.0% in the PES group (p=0.33). Heavy calcification was in 27.4% vs. 34.0% (p=0.23). Rotational atherectomy was undergone in 11.1% vs. 23.1% (p Conclusions One-year clinical outcomes following EES and PES implantations are similar in dialysis patients.
